Problem

The inefficiency in managing unstructured documents due to varying document formats and terms across organizations leads to high operational costs and repetitive input processes.

Innovation Solution

A text data structuring method and apparatus that includes a data extraction unit, data processing unit, form classification unit, labeling unit, and relationship identification unit to classify, label, and map text within documents, utilizing OCR, natural language processing, and similarity scoring to improve document management efficiency.

AI summary

A text data structuring apparatus according to the present invention includes: a data extraction unit which extracts text included in an image and position information of the text on the basis of OCR; a data processing unit which extracts line information included in the image by using the text, the position information, and the image; a labeling unit which labels the text as keys or values; and a relationship identification unit which acquires a mapping candidate group including first text, second text, and third text labeled on the basis of the line information, calculates a first similarity score representing meaning similarity between the first text and the third text and a second similarity score representing meaning similarity between the second text and the third text, and decides text to be mapped with the third text among of the first text and the second text.
